Output 341732a57756f5d78f34c033bc3138888084af02f5285c8db4da9163a4cb9402:0

value
1045781
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bd91e4a7d5633c2cf496d7178d4bfff5c860884 OP_EQUAL
address
3QefdLc39uthiVrt9rgnE5B6Dhfpx4AhxD
transaction
341732a57756f5d78f34c033bc3138888084af02f5285c8db4da9163a4cb9402
spent
true